This interdepartmental program focuses on molecular approaches and provides both scientific and business discipline-specific training. The Master of Biotechnology program provides graduates with advanced education, knowledge, technical and business expertise in the broad field of biotechnology. Courses promote effective communication of knowledge of the scientific discipline, as well as place it in a business context. It fosters academic and intellectual growth, as well as interactions between graduate students, faculty, the university, and the wider research community and the private sector. Students will be trained as highly competent, independent, and creative researchers/managers who are familiar with and able to integrate both the science and business environments. Furthermore, the program encourages the development of entrepreneurial activities in this area, which is crucial for the formation of new private sector companies. The ultimate goal of the program is to advance and encourage biotechnology research on campus, both amongst the graduate students enrolled in the program, as well as amongst and between faculty.

Entry Requirements
Master’s Degree
- Normally, the minimum requirement for admission to a master's program is successful completion of an undergraduate degree/ baccalaureate, in an honours program or the equivalent, from a recognized university.
- Minimum B- average (last two years of full-time equivalent study)
Doctoral Degree
- Normally, the minimum requirement for admission to a doctoral program is the successful completion of a graduate/master’s degree from a recognized university
- Minimum B average in their Master’s program (department may require higher standing)
- Demonstrated strong potential for research..
Applicants who hold the DVM degree (or equivalent) and who are applying to the DVSc program must have achieved an overall average standing of at least high second-class honours ('B' standing) in their program.

Step 1
Begin researching Graduate programs offered at the University of Guelph and review admission requirements for your program(s) of interest.
Utilize our International Credentials Guidelines to assess your academic background in relation to admission requirements.
Step 2
Apply online a minimum of nine months in advance of the program's start date. Please note that international applicants are recommended to apply well in advance of posted application deadlines.
An application fee of $120 ($150 for MBA and MA Leadership programs) is required to submit each application.
Step 3
Submit all documents required to complete your application.
Within 5 business days of submitting your online application, you will be sent login information to access your personalized application document checklist on WebAdvisor.
Document requirements vary by program.
Step 4
Monitor your application status on WebAdvisor.
Should you receive an offer of admission, further information will be included in your offer letter outlining the final documents required and next steps.
